Octane-1-Sulphonic Acid Sodium Salt is utilized in controlled chemical reactions and formulations as a sodium salt derivative of octane-1-sulphonic acid. Its molecular formula is C8H18O3S, with a molecular weight of 194.29. This compound is known for its role as a surfactant and anionic detergent due to its polar sulphonic acid group. The compound carries a Danger signal word, indicating potential hazards such as causing severe skin burns and eye damage.
